Mimosinase


In enzymology, a mimosinase is an enzyme that catalyzes the chemical reaction
Thus, the two substrates of this enzyme are -2-amino-3-propanoate and H2O, whereas its two products are 3-hydroxy-4H-pyrid-4-one and L-serine.
This enzyme belongs to the family of hydrolases, those acting on carbon-nitrogen bonds other than peptide bonds, specifically in linear amides. The systematic name of this enzyme class is mimosine amidohydrolase.
